Transaction 8d76f74abc99a97754e63d133b08c161d689f40b5e336772e952b9c6b644fbb9

1 Input
2 Outputs
  • 8d76f74abc99a97754e63d133b08c161d689f40b5e336772e952b9c6b644fbb9:0
  • value  5051593
    address  1Fj2yRbWeSLdbJPQ9i1ZPs5QbjvEYQax9r
  • 8d76f74abc99a97754e63d133b08c161d689f40b5e336772e952b9c6b644fbb9:1
  • value  7866268
    address  18GpwvLXBh9km9pnZaQ2Zo8RNdqBLVLaJo